タグ

FileSystemに関するlliのブックマーク (50)

  • グーグルがMapReduce特許を取得。Hadoopへの影響は?

    大規模なデータを分散処理するためのフレームワークであるMapReduce。グーグルが検索エンジンの基盤技術として開発し、2004年に論文「MapReduce: Simplified Data Processing on Large Clusters」を発表したことでよく知られるようになりました。 そのグーグルMapReduceの特許を取得したことが、ブログ「Wataru's Blog」のエントリ「 GoogleMapReduce特許を取得。Googleは用途についてコメントせず」で伝えられています。 グーグルの特許取得は業界にどのような影響を与えるのか。このエントリを起点に、現時点での情報や報道をまとめました。 特許取得は防衛目的だとの観測 米国特許商標庁(USPTO)のWebサイトでは、該当するグーグルの特許「System and method for efficient large

    グーグルがMapReduce特許を取得。Hadoopへの影響は?
  • バックアップ用HDDに最適なファイルシステムは? | スラド Linux

    家/.で「外付けバックアップドライブに最適なファイルシステムは?」というストーリーが立っている。最近では大容量の HDDが安くなっているため、バックアップ用に外付けの HDDを使っている人も多いかとは思うが、FAT32では大容量のファイルを最大ファイルサイズの制限があるほか、ジャーナリング機構がないために不安が残る。NTFSはこれらの欠点が解消されているが、Windows以外の OSからは扱いにくい。ext3や ZFSなどは Linux/UNIXから利用するには良いが、WindowsMacからでは操作しにくい。 単一の OS環境のみから利用するなら、それぞれの OSがデフォルトでサポートしているファイルシステムを利用するのが最適だろうが、複数の OSから利用される環境では、どのファイルシステムを使うのが(用途にもよるが)良いのだろうか? ちなみに、家/.では「安いマシン買って NA

  • Home - Ceph Wiki

    On June 2021, we’re hosting a month of Ceph presentations, lightning talks, and unconference sessions such as BOFs

    Home - Ceph Wiki
  • Linux Development - IBM Developer

    LinuxThe open source operating system that runs the world.The open source operating system that runs the world.

    Linux Development - IBM Developer
    lli
    lli 2009/12/23
    例のNTTのFS
  • 新しいストレージを構築してみた(ソフト編)

    最強の看板を下ろしたミラーサーバftp.jaist.ac.jpの管理者の一人が、 このサーバにまつわるよしなしごとを語ります。 English versions of some posts on another blog. 前回構築したストレージでは、ホストから12個のハードディスクがそのまま見えます。これを9D+2P+1Sの構成でRAID-Z2にしました。ZFSのRAIDには1つ注意しなければならない点があります。それはRAIDを構成するディスクの数を増やしても、IOPSが増えないことです。 ZFSのRAIDはブロックを書くときに、ブロックサイズに合わせてストライプサイズを変えて、すべてのディスクに書きます。ブロックを読むときはパリティを除くすべてのディスクから読みます。ブロックサイズが小さすぎて、ストライプサイズが512バイトよりも小さくなるときには、書き込むディスクの数を減らしま

  • ZFSにはfsckが必要? | エンタープライズ | マイコミジャーナル

    ZFS is a new kind of file system that provides simple administration, transactional semantics, end-to-end data integrity, and immense scalability. エンタープライズや大規模ストレージで利用できるファイルシステムとして開発されたZFSは、今やSolaris、OpenSolarisのみならずFreeBSDでも利用でき、まだプロダクションレベルには達していないがNetBSDにも移植されている。ZFSはボリューム管理とファイルシステムの双方を提供。柔軟で強力な機能は高信頼性が要求されるエンタープライズ用途から、簡単にディスク容量を追加できるというデスクトップユースまで、幅広くユーザを魅了している。 ZFSの特徴のひとつにfsckが不要というものがある。Z

  • Executing scripts on a remote machine - Marigan's Weblog

    lli
    lli 2009/11/05
    zfsのdeduplicationでどのくらいの効率アップが見込めるかの一例
  • FrontPage - 詳解ファイルシステム - livedoor Wiki(ウィキ)

    詳解ファイルシステム Linuxのファイルシステムを詳解します トップページページ一覧メンバー編集 × FrontPage 最終更新: linuxfs 2009年01月19日(月) 16:03:10履歴 Tweet 詳解ファイルシステム ファイルシステム諸元 subcontentsファイルシステム諸元性能比較パーティション用語集OOMkillerkernelSELinuxgitskillcheckKDBJapanese Linux hackerext3/4最新情報Hans Reiser情報Committerfeature-removal-scheduleTODO中の人OSC2007 Tokyo/FallOSC2008 Tokyo/FallOSC2009 Tokyo/Fall ファイルシステム詳解 filesystem contents注目度の高いファイルシステムvfsext3ext4rei

    FrontPage - 詳解ファイルシステム - livedoor Wiki(ウィキ)
  • [zfs-discuss] Apple cans ZFS project

  • 米Apple、OS XのZFS搭載プロジェクトを中止へ | パソコン | マイコミジャーナル

    Appleは10月23日(現地時間)、ZFSプロジェクトの停止を発表した。ZFSは米Sun Microsystemsが開発した高可用性のある分散ファイルシステムで、Solaris環境における目玉とも呼べる技術の1つだ。両社は2年以上前にZFSのMac OS Xへのポーティングを表明していたものの、現バージョンのSnow Leopardにおいても機能は標準搭載されておらず、Appleもその後の経過についてコメントしてこなかった。Appleのオープンソースプロジェクトサイト「Mac OS Forge」のZFSのページには現在、プロジェクト停止と該当リソース削除の告知が記されるのみだ。 AppleMac OS XにZFSを採用する旨が明らかになったのは、2007年6月に米Sun Microsystems CEOのJonathan Schwartz氏がブレードサーバの新製品を発表した際のコメン

  • gooサービス終了のお知らせ | dメニュー

    ニュース、占い、アプリ、音楽、動画、書籍など「スマホ・ライフ」を楽しむための情報を無料でお届けします。 今後は、dメニューをご利用くださいますよう、よろしくお願いいたします。

    gooサービス終了のお知らせ | dメニュー
  • Apple shuts down ZFS open source project | AppleInsider

    Apple's efforts to support the development of ZFS, an advanced file system originally created by Sun, were officially terminated today in a notice posted by MacOS Forge. The tersely worded message only stated that "The ZFS project has been discontinued. The mailing list and repository will also be removed shortly." Mac OS Forge describes itself as "dedicated to supporting the developer community s

    Apple shuts down ZFS open source project | AppleInsider
    lli
    lli 2009/10/24
    あらー。非常に残念。ただbtrfsのMac採用の線は結構難しいんじゃないかな。Macのファイル管理は過去のしがらみが多すぎるのもFileSystem移行の障害になってると思う。
  • ディレクトリの中にある大量の小さなファイルを高速に読み込む方法 - 射撃しつつ前転 改

    ディレクトリの中にある大量のファイルを高速に読み込む方法が知りたかったので、実験してみた。想定しているシチュエーションは、一つ一つのファイルは数KB程度だが数が多い、という場合である。適当な順番でアクセスすると、ランダムアクセスになってしまいとても時間がかかる。個々のファイルを読み込む順番はどうでも良く、すべてのファイルを処理することさえできればいいので、原理的にはシーケンシャルアクセスで処理できてしかるべきである。 まず、ファイルシステムについて。HDDやSSDなどのハードウェアにアクセスする際には、ファイル名などという概念はもちろん存在しない。ファイル名と実際のディスク上の対応を管理するのがファイルシステムの主な役割である。ファイルシステムは、ファイル名からそのファイルに対応するブロック番号(メモリアドレスみたいなもんだな)を調べて、そのブロック番号を指定してHDDやSSDにアクセスす

    ディレクトリの中にある大量の小さなファイルを高速に読み込む方法 - 射撃しつつ前転 改
  • NetBSD Blog

    ZFS-port project introduction ZFS is well known file system developed by Sun Microsystems, inc. for Solaris operating system. Its source code was released under the CDDL license. ZFS currently was ported to several other operating systems like Mac OS X and FreeBSD. ZFS port to NetBSD was started in Summer of code 2007 by Oliver Gould. Later Andrew Doran (my mentor in this project) worked on zfs po

  • ハードディスクにおける容量の概念をひっくり返すDrobo

    ここ1ヶ月の大きな悩みが増え続けるデータと、それを保存するハードディスクの問題です。 しかも、PCに保存しているデータというのは、それをロストした際の影響範囲でいうと、もはやおれ個人の問題ではなくなっているわけです。 リンク: もう外付けハードディスクはRAIDじゃないと心配でねむれないのでRAID-USB-2TB. そうなると、個人のデータでも冗長性とか、バックアップとか、 そのバックアップも物理的に複数のメディアや場所に置くなんていうことをちゃんと考えておかないといけない時代になってきていますね。 ということで、先日のエントリーでは、より大きなサイズのRAID対応のハードディスクを買うことにほぼ決めていたのですが! ここにDroboという黒船の来襲です。 そうです、私が求めていたのはただディスク容量が大きいというような問題じゃなくて、このDroboのように、ディスク容量そのものの概念を

  • Solaris ZFSの基本的な仕組みを知る

    連載では、Solaris ZFS (以下 ZFS) の基的なコンセプトやアーキテクチャから、その機能や実用・応用例を解説するという流れでZFSをご紹介させていただきます。 今回は、ZFSの基的コンセプトとアーキテクチャの解説です。 Zの文字に込められた意味 ソースコードの複雑化と、扱うデータ量の増大に伴い、既存のファイルシステムでは管理性、拡張性、安全性、完全性、機能、性能が問題となることが多くなってきました。このような中、サン・マイクロシステムズ(以下、サン)のエンジニアチームは、まったく新しい、まるでコンピュータのメインメモリのように扱えるファイルシステムの開発を始めました。 目的は、既存のファイルシステムが抱える問題点をすべて解決し、管理が容易で、拡張性があり、安全でかつ完全性が保持され、便利な機能を持ち、高性能な、ある意味、究極のファイルシステムを作ることでした。 ZFSの「

    Solaris ZFSの基本的な仕組みを知る
    lli
    lli 2009/03/15
    おお。早くコモディティ化してくれ。
  • Ext3のコミット間隔を当てにしたアプリケーションは、Ext4でデータロスの恐れあり | スラド

    4月にリリースされる予定のUbuntu 9.04(開発コード名:Jaunty Jackalope)のオプションで提供されているファイルシステムExt4を使用した場合、Ext3のコミット間隔を当てにしたアプリケーションによってはデータロスが発生する恐れがあるそうだ(家記事より)。 バグレポートではKDE 4のデスクトップファイルがロードされた後にクラッシュし、KDEコンフィギュレーションなどのデータが全て失われるという状況が報告されている。 Ext4の開発者Ts'o氏によると、Ext4はXFSのように遅延アロケーションが用いられており、新しいデータの書き込みは最大60秒かかることもある。遅延アロケーションはディスク領域の割り当てを効率化し、書き込みパフォーマンスを向上させることが出来るのが利点とされている。KDEやGNOMEのデスクトップアプリケーションはコンフィギュレーションファイルなど

  • Mac OS X Snow Leopard Server to pioneer ZFS ahead of desktop | AppleInsider

    Apple's expanded support for ZFS will premiere in Snow Leopard Server before trickling down to the desktop version, according to sources familiar with the company's plans. Read-only support for the sophisticated new 128-bit file system, created by Sun and shared under its open source license, originally appeared in Mac OS X Leopard. It lacked the ability to create new ZFS pools or write data to th

    lli
    lli 2009/02/25
    まぁ、あとから追加されることはあるわな。信頼性が上がるってだけで十分有用だと思うけどね。
  • Rails用Amazon S3アップロードプラグイン·s3-swf-upload-plugin MOONGIFT

    技術者向けプロフィールサービス「達人」では登録ユーザのプロフィール画像をAmazon S3に保存している。これにより実行環境の独自データを極力少なくすることができる。メンテナンスやスケーリングを行う上でとても便利だ。 Flashを使ったAmazon S3向けアップローダー そんなAmazon S3はデータの保管場所として考えればとても優秀だ。ぜひ他の場面でも利用したいと考える人はs3-swf-upload-pluginを使ってみよう。 今回紹介するオープンソース・ソフトウェアはs3-swf-upload-plugin、Amazon S3用アップローダーだ。 s3-swf-upload-pluginはRailsプラグインとして提供されるソフトウェアだ。インストールして設置するとFlashベースのアップローダーが表示される。後はファイルを指定し、アップロードボタンを押すとアップロード処理が開始

    Rails用Amazon S3アップロードプラグイン·s3-swf-upload-plugin MOONGIFT
  • Ext4 - Linux Kernel Newbies

    WARNING: This page is not up to date, check the official wiki and other documentation Ext4 is part of the Linux 2.6.28 kernel, read the previous link to know more details about that release. 1. Introduction Ext4 is the evolution of the most used Linux filesystem, Ext3. In many ways, Ext4 is a deeper improvement over Ext3 than Ext3 was over Ext2. Ext3 was mostly about adding journaling to Ext2, but